How citizens can enhance personal cybersecurity

Citizens can take active steps to enhance their personal cybersecurity in today’s digital landscape. With increasing threats online, it is essential to be proactive and vigilant. Implementing simple strategies can significantly boost one’s security.

Understanding the Basics

First, individuals must understand the basics of cybersecurity. This knowledge helps in recognizing potential threats and understanding how to protect personal data. Familiarizing oneself with common cyber threats, such as phishing and malware, is crucial.

  • Stay informed about new types of cyber threats.
  • Learn how to identify phishing emails and suspicious links.
  • Understand the importance of secure passwords.
  • Recognize the value of two-factor authentication.

By knowing these basics, citizens can become more aware and prepared.

Utilizing Strong Passwords

One of the easiest and most effective ways to enhance security is by using strong passwords. A strong password includes a mix of letters, numbers, and special characters. Avoiding obvious passwords, like “123456” or “password,” is essential.

Moreover, consider using a password manager to keep track of unique passwords for different sites. This prevents the risk of reusing passwords across multiple accounts, which can lead to vulnerabilities.

Regular Software Updates

Keeping software up to date is another vital step. Software updates often include patches that fix security vulnerabilities. Regular updates can protect computers, smartphones, and tablets from cyber threats.

Enable automatic updates wherever possible. This way, one can ensure that devices are always running the latest security features. Additionally, regularly check for updates to applications for comprehensive security.

Being Cautious Online

Citizens should practice caution while browsing the internet. Avoid clicking on unknown links or downloading attachments from unfamiliar sources. Using a reliable antivirus program can also provide protection against malware and other threats.

Furthermore, be mindful of the information shared on social media. Oversharing personal details can lead to identity theft or targeted phishing attacks. It’s advisable to adjust privacy settings to control what information is publicly visible.

Adoption of Zero Trust Models

Many governments are moving towards a Zero Trust model in their cybersecurity frameworks. This approach assumes that threats could exist both inside and outside the network. Thus, verification is required for every access request.

Implementing this model can enhance security significantly by limiting access to sensitive information and systems.
